Message settings
Select Menu > Messaging > Message settings and from the following:
General settings — Save copies of sent messages in your device, overwrite old
messages if the message memory becomes full, and set up other preferences related
to messages.
Text messages — Allow delivery reports, set up message centres for SMS and SMS
e-mail, select the type of character support, and set up other preferences related to
text messages.
Multimedia messages — Allow delivery reports, set up the appearance of
multimedia messages, allow the reception of multimedia messages and
advertisements, and set up other preferences related to multimedia messages.
Service messages — Activate service messages, and set up preferences related to
service messages.

Nokia Messaging IM
With instant messaging (IM) you can chat with other online users using your device.
You can use your already existing account with an IM community that is supported
by your device.
If you are not registered to a IM service, you can create an IM account with a
supported IM service, using your computer or your device. The menus may vary
depending on the IM service.
